Engineering Analysis: The T-Shape Support Logic
The foundation of the HBADA E3’s authority lies in its mechanical chassis.
Unlike chairs that force a static posture, the E3 adapts in real-time:
-
3-Zone Elastic Lumbar: Features 40° floating wings that wrap around the
paraspinal muscles. This targets the L4-L5 vertebrae, distributing pressure
evenly and preventing the slouching that leads to long-term disc damage.
-
Auto Gravity-Sensing Chassis: This intelligent system identifies user weight
and automatically calibrates recline resistance. It is the "brain" of the
chair, ensuring a seamless transition from upright work to a 140° deep
recline.

Precision Adjustability: 4D Headrest & 6D Arms

As noted in the Android Police review, the "mechanical armrests take customization to the next level."
-
720° Omni-Mechanical Rotation: The arms offer dual-axis 360° rotation, specifically designed to support mobile gamers and tablet users who require an inward-tilted support angle.
-
Universal Fit for "Big and Tall": With 4.5cm of vertical and 5.5cm of horizontal headrest adjustment, the chair comfortably supports users ranging from 1.55m to 1.95m (5'1" to 6'5"), making it a top contender for the best big and tall ergonomic chair in 2026.

Q: How do the 6D armrests benefit programmers and gamers?
A: Standard armrests lose alignment when you lean back. HBADA’s 6D arms are synchronized with the backrest, meaning your elbows stay supported even at a 140° angle, preventing shoulder strain and carpal tunnel issues.
Q: Is the HBADA E3 suitable for heavy users?
A: Yes. The chair is engineered as a heavy-duty big and tall ergonomic chair, featuring a reinforced five-star base and an SGS Class 4 gas lift tested for up to 330 lbs (150kg).
